e2e tests: clean up antihelpful BeTrue()s

Many ginkgo tests have been written to use this evil form:

    GrepString("foo")
    Expect(that to BeTrue())

...which yields horrible useless messages on failure:

    false is not true

Identify those (automatically, via script) and convert to:

    Expect(output to ContainSubstring("foo"))

...which yields:

    "this output" does not contain substring "foo"

There are still many BeTrue()s left. This is just a start.

This is commit 1 of 2. It includes the script I used, and
all changes to *.go are those computed by the script.
Commit 2 will apply some manual fixes.
